\r\nAfter one hundred and six years on this earth, Susie Jones, passed away on March 2, 2017. She was as feisty and ornery as they come, but she could also be one of the most loving people around. Susie will be sorely missed.\r\n\r\nSusie Jones was born January 16, 1911 in Liberty Hill, Texas to John Boyd Craft and Mary Ivory Hagins Craft of eastern Kentucky, the fifth of six children. Susie grew up on a farm outside Bishop, Texas.\r\n \r\nIn 1930, Susie married Thomas Gilbert Livergood at 19 years of age. Kenneth Gilbert Livergood was born 3 years later. Susie and Gil divorced in 1945.\r\n\r\nSusie worked over 20 years for Southwestern Bell as an operator. She would tell hilarious stories about her years working with those "girls" and their antics.\r\n\r\nSusie married Ray Jones later in life. They had a loving and happy marriage until his death in September 1988, at 86.\r\nSusie is preceded in death by her parents, her brothers, Richard Clint, William Curney, and Marvin "Buck" and sisters, Lillie May, and Icy. She is also preceded by both husbands, Gil Livergood, and Ray Jones, and by her son Kenneth Livergood who passed away January 19, 1980.\r\n\r\nShe is survived by her grandson, Gareth Livergood and her great grandchildren, Danielle and Carlton Livergood.\r\n\r\nGraveside services for Susie Jones will be 2 pm Tuesday, March 7, 2017 at Garden of Memories Cemetery in Kerrville, Texas.\r\n\r\nFuneral arrangements are entrusted to Grimes Funeral Chapels of Kerrville.\r\n\r\n\r\n
